Put the gmapsupp.img you have (2016.20) on a SD card or USB drive in a folder called Map and get the garmindevice.xml from your zumo 660 and put it into a folder called Garmin. BaseCamp should see the .img file as if it is on a Garmin device.
The other way is to copy the unlocked gmap folder to C:\ProgramData\Garmin\Maps Then the maps will available on your PC without plugging in a drive.A virtual drive is another option.
